本资源是一份关于"可编程逻辑器件2"的详细讲解,共包含64张PPT,主要涵盖可编程逻辑电路设计和应用的深入探讨。首先,章节导论介绍了可编程逻辑器件(PLD)的概念,如ROM(只读存储器)、RAM(随机存储器)、GAL(通用阵列逻辑)以及FPGA(现场可编程门阵列)等,这些都是PLD家族中的重要成员。
PLD以其灵活性和可编程性著称,允许用户通过软件设计硬件,使用硬件描述语言(HDL)进行设计,这种"以存代算"的思想极大地提高了设计的便利性和适应性。PLD的出现使得硬件设计变得方便且易于修改,特别适合于需要频繁更新或定制的电子系统。
7.2节专门讨论了只读存储器(ROM),它是两大类存储器中的一种,信息一旦写入即不可更改,通常用于存储固定的程序、常数和指令。ROM的优点在于信息非易失性,且结构简单、容量大。它又分为多种类型,如PROM(一次性编程)、EPROM(可擦除可编程只读存储器)、EEPROM(电可擦除只读存储器)等,满足不同的编程需求。
ROM的工作原理基于存储矩阵,通过二极管实现数据存储,根据是否具有可编程性,分为固定结构的与阵列和可编程的或阵列。在存储阵列的设计中,随着字数增加,地址译码系统可能变得复杂,通常采取多级译码来处理大量数据。
512x8 PROM芯片是常见的一种ROM,其结构包括存储阵列和地址译码部分。在实际应用中,ROM被广泛用于位扩展(如将4片32x8 ROM扩展成32x32 ROM)和字扩展(通过多个芯片组合)以提升存储能力。
这份PPT详细地阐述了可编程逻辑器件的基础知识,从硬件描述到实际应用,为理解和设计此类器件提供了全面的指导。无论是对于初学者还是经验丰富的工程师来说,这都是一个深入理解可编程逻辑电路设计的重要参考资料。